Advantages of Battery Circular Saws
Battery circular saws come with a wide variety of advantages that enhance their worth for both professional and individual usage. Here are some significant benefits:
1. Mobility
Being Cordless Hand Saw, battery circular saws are extremely portable. Users can quickly maneuver them around job sites or in homes without the trouble of finding power outlets or handling twisted cords.
2. Convenience
With developments in lithium-ion battery innovation, many battery circular saws use extended run times and much shorter charging durations. This implies less downtime and more efficiency in the work space.
3. Safety
These saws usually come with safety functions that minimize the threat of mishaps. For example, lots of designs consist of electric brakes that rapidly stop the blade after usage, minimizing the chance of injury.
4. Efficiency
Modern battery circular saws are designed to provide cutting power that rivals that of their corded equivalents. Many models are geared up with brushless motors that enhance effectiveness and efficiency.
5. Adaptability
Battery Titan Circular Saw Cordless saws are versatile tools that can manage a variety of cutting applications, from framing to cabinetry work. They can easily cut through wood, plastics, and metal with the ideal blade.

The length of time do battery circular saw batteries last?
Battery life depends on different elements such as the kind of battery, cutting product, and use strength. Generally, most lithium-ion batteries offer adequate power for 100 to 150 cuts in 2x4 lumber with a completely charged battery.
2. Can I utilize my battery circular saw for metal cutting?
Yes, lots of battery circular saws are flexible sufficient to deal with metal cutting as long as you utilize the appropriate blade created for cutting through metal.
3. Are battery circular saws as powerful as corded ones?
Modern battery circular saws geared up with brushless motors can provide comparable power and performance to corded designs, making them a practical choice for most applications.
4. What charger should I utilize for my battery circular saw?
Constantly use the charger recommended by the maker to avoid damaging the battery and ensure longevity.
5. Can I utilize my battery circular saw in damp conditions?
It is usually not suggested to use power tools, consisting of battery circular saws, in wet or moist conditions to play it safe of electrical shock and damage to the tool.
